O R D E R

The Criminal Original Petition has been filed seeking to direct the learned Judicial Magistrate Court-II, Gobichettipalayam, Erode District to dispose of the C.C.No.53 of 2013 as expeditiously as possible within a stipulated time.

2. Learned counsel appearing for the petitioner would submit that the petitioner is the defacto complainant and LW1 in C.C.No.53 of 2013 pending on the file of the learned Judicial Magistrate Court-II, Gobichettipalayam, Erode. The case is pending from the year 2013. There are 18 witnesses in this case and the respondent has so far examined 8 witnesses. For the past six months, there is no progress in the trial. The petitioner is the victim and defacto complainant. Since, the case is pending for the past nine years, present petition has been filed seeking for a direction for speedy trial.

3. Learned Additional Public Prosecutor representing the respondent would submit that out of 18 witnesses, so far 8 witnesses have been examined. Due to Covid pandemic, the respondent is unable to produce the witnesses. The respondent will be able to produce the remaining witnesses as directed by the trial Court and they will cooperate for the speedy trial.

4. Heard the learned counsel and perused the materials available on record.

5. Taking into consideration the facts and circumstances, a direction is issued to the learned Judicial Magistrate-II, Gobichettipalayam, Erode to dispose of C.C.No.53 of 2013 pending on his file as expeditiously as possible, preferably within a period of six months from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.

6. Accordingly, this Criminal Original Petition stands disposed of with the above direction.
